Shasta Daisy

shasta

Plant Family: Asteraceae (Aster)

Botanical Name: Chrysanthemum superbum

Duration: Perennial

Blooms: June-July

Location: S. Columbia Entrance (2005 – present)

Medicinal Uses: fever reducer, anti-inflammatory, digestive aid, sedative

Interesting Facts: The common name, Shasta Daisy, comes from Mount Shasta. The plant was called that because of the white flower petals that look like snow
